Qualification Requirements

Graduate College Requirements:
4 year Bachelor's degree (or equivalent)
Academic Records/Transcripts
Minimum 3.0 GPA (Program may alter requirement.)

Program Specific Requirements:
Program Requires GRE: No
Program Requires GMAT: No
Program Will Review Without TOEFL or IELTS: No
Curriculum vitae (c.v.) or resume
Transcripts. Copies of unofficial transcripts are acceptable during the admissions process. Official transcripts are required for formal admission to Iowa State University
Copy of your Statement of Purpose (SOP), if it is longer than the 500 word limit allowable within the application. The Committee is looking for a concise, well-written SOP, so please limit as much as possible. The SOP should address your interest in the program and in specific faculty and their research.
Contact information for your recommenders for the required three letters of recommendation

English Proficiency Minimum:
TOEFL Paper (PBT) - 550
TOEFL Internet (iBT) - 79
IELTS - 6.5
